Transaction 25c43ecf8e27945d4ed0ee665559e2e6404974aca796722c59fa584fcea2636b
1 Input
1 Output
-
25c43ecf8e27945d4ed0ee665559e2e6404974aca796722c59fa584fcea2636b:0
- value
- 1832162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8774cdc723fb15014b6605b2483604be5ff772d OP_EQUAL
- address
- 3NtBcB4f2tyiiw4oEjr5LcqP8o1KYYpBUA